| | | | | | | | | | | | | Improvements and fixes to the MCT U232 USB/serial interface driver. Implement RTS/CTS hardware flow control. Implement HUPCL. Bring handling of DTR and RTS into conformance with other Linux serial port drivers - assert both signals when opening device, even if "crtscts" is not currently selected. Initial git repository build. I'm not bothering with the full history, even though we have it. We can create a separate "historical" git archive of that later if we want to, and in the meantime it's about 3.2GB when imported into git - space that would just make the early git days unnecessarily complicated, when we don't have a lot of good infrastructure for it. Let it rip! |
